Tutor Session Monitor (2-3 positions available) — OpenLiteracy

Remote | Part-time Contract (1099) | $28/hour | 8-20 hours/week | Start: September 2026

The Role

The Tutor Session Monitor is a critical behind-the-scenes role that keeps OpenLiteracy's tutoring program running smoothly every day. Reporting to the Director of Tutor Operations, you'll monitor live tutoring sessions, respond to tutor emergencies and technical issues in real time, and step in to teach when needed. During lighter hours, you'll also take on small operations tasks to support the broader team.

Here's what makes this role unique: some shifts will call on you to think and move fast, but many shifts are quiet, and you're paid for every minute of them. If you're a certified educator looking for flexible, remote work that keeps you connected to students and teaching without the demands of a full classroom, this role is for you. You should be someone who thrives under pressure, thinks on their feet, and takes pride in making sure students always have a great experience, even when things don't go as planned.

Core responsibilities include:

  • Monitoring daily tutoring session logins and flagging issues in real time
  • Responding to tutor emergencies and no-shows, including stepping in to deliver tutoring sessions as needed
  • Providing technical support to tutors on an as-needed basis
  • Completing small operations tasks during lighter hours to support the team

Qualifications

Required:

  • Current or expired K-6 teaching certification (must be able to provide a copy)
  • K-6 classroom teaching experience with a focus on reading
  • Strong grounding in the Science of Reading: phonics, structured literacy, fluency, vocabulary, and comprehension instruction
  • Comfortable stepping into a tutoring session with little to no advance notice
  • Available Monday-Thursday during daytime hours
  • Able to commit to a consistent, reliable schedule of 8-20 hours per week
  • U.S. work authorization, U.S. mailing address, and ability to receive U.S. bank deposits
  • Reliable computer with camera and microphone, high-speed internet, and a quiet workspace
  • Strong technical troubleshooting skills (with guidance) and comfort navigating digital platforms

Preferred:

  • Experience with Tier 3 reading intervention
  • Experience teaching English Learners
  • Experience supporting students with reading disabilities

Please note: We are currently unable to hire candidates based in Illinois, California, New York, New Jersey, or Massachusetts.
